More info: Carleton College is an independent non-sectarian, coeducational, liberal arts college in Northfield, Minnesota, USA. The college currently enrolls 1,958 undergraduate students, and employs 198 full-time faculty members. Steven G. Poskanzer is the current President. In 2010 U.S. News and World Report ranked Carleton College the 8th best liberal arts college in the United States and in 2011 US News ranked Carleton number one for undergraduate teaching at a national liberal arts college.
